Usually after Thanksgiving we have plenty of leftover turkey and sufficient turkey stock for several days of dishes. Today I whipped up some turkey white chili, based on our chicken white chili recipe, but made it with cooked turkey meat instead of chicken, and with the beans cooked in homemade turkey stock. I bumped up the heat a bit from the other recipe, feel free to dial it down

whether you don’t like your foods spicy. Have you ever had white chili? I never heard of it until my friend Steve-Anna insisted I produce some a few years ago. It’s called white chili considering instead of what you find in the usual chile con carne, it uses white beans, white meat, and mild green chiles. It’s absolutely delicious with tortilla chips.
